#081b02 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#081b02 is composed of 3.1% red, 10.6%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.6% yellow and 89.4% black. It has a hue angle of 105.6 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 5.7%. #081b02 color hex could be obtained by blending #103604 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

● #081b02 color description : Very dark (mostly black) lime green.
#081b02 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#081b02 has RGB values of R:8, G:27,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.89. Its decimal value is 531202.

Shades and Tints of #081b02
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030901 is the darkest color, while #f8fef5 is the lightest one.
